General Info
In Block
70ee24662b15b9654a4f09a3c0b2d8bddd47096eb1a0f917599faee8db16254e
In block height
Total Input
458944.54872821 RDD
Total Output
459382.94207841 RDD
Transaction Details
Fee
0 RDD
mined Mon, 28 Aug 2017 16:05:35 UTC
From
458944.54872821 RDD